
VinSpace Joint Stock Company (“VinSpace”) has announced the signing of a launch contract with U.S.-based SpaceX. The agreement marks a milestone in VinSpace’s roadmap to build comprehensive aerospace capabilities, advancing its mission to support the development of Vietnam’s space industry.
Under the agreement, VinSpace’s satellites will launch aboard a Transporter rideshare mission in 2027 as part of SpaceX’s rideshare program, which enables multiple customers to share a single launch. VinSpace is responsible for the research, development, manufacturing, and on-orbit operation of its satellites. The satellites will support the on-orbit demonstration of in-house developed technologies, support the development of VinSpace’s satellite engineering capabilities, and support future commercial space applications. Together with VinFast – Vietnam’s automotive manufacturer, focused on electric vehicle development, VinSpace is building towards becoming Vietnam’s full-stack aerospace company.
The agreement provides a foundation for VinSpace’s first satellite missions. In April 2026, the company announced its plan to develop and launch its first satellites into orbit in 2027. The agreement represents another step in VinSpace’s long-term vision to become a full-stack aerospace company, developing capabilities across the entire space value chain – from satellite design and manufacturing to Assembly, Integration and Testing (AIT), launch mission management, satellite operations, and downstream space data products and services.
